New here? What am I looking at?

This is a consolidated text: the original law with every later amendment merged in, as the official publisher produced it for a given date. Laws are amended constantly, so “the law” has no single text, only a text per date. That date is the banner above.

It has no legal force. Only the version published in the official gazette (Mémorial / Official Journal) is authentic, the publishers say so themselves, and so do we. Lex reproduces their text without altering a byte, and links the source on every page. This is legal information, never legal advice: it reports what the text said, never what it means for your situation.

“Valid from → to” = the window in which this text applied. “Open” = still current as far as the publisher has consolidated. Each displayed provision carries its own hash so you can prove it was not tampered with, here is how.
